Types of support available
In Abilene, a variety of support services are available to help survivors:
- Lawyers: Legal professionals who specialize in domestic violence cases can assist you with protective orders and custody issues.
- Therapists: Mental health professionals offer counseling services to help survivors heal and regain strength.
- Shelters: Safe spaces for survivors and their children provide temporary refuge and support.
- Hotlines: Confidential hotlines are available for immediate support and guidance.
- Legal aid: Organizations that offer free or low-cost legal assistance to those in need.

Safety planning basics
Creating a safety plan is crucial for survivors. This may involve identifying safe places to go, establishing a support network, and preparing an emergency bag. Having a plan can provide peace of mind and enhance your safety.
